The Fredonia Guitar Quartet will be on tour in central New York in mid-November, performing at Henrietta-Rush Senior High School on Thursday, Nov. 16, at 2 p.m.; Unatego Junior-Senior High School on Friday, Nov. 17, 12:40 p.m., and Onondaga Community College, also Friday, at 7 p.m.

Members of the quartet, under the direction of SUNY Distinguished Professor James Piorkowski, are students Steven Wong (senior, Sound Recording Technology and Music Performance), of Lancaster, N.Y.; Michael Bunny (junior, Music Performance), Niagara Falls, N.Y.; Pennington Watson (junior, Music Performance), East Aurora; and Shane Bucci (senior, Music Performance), Otego.

"This particular quartet has now been together since January, and they are playing at a very high level, both in virtuosity and in artistry. The program that they will perform is wonderful, because it is compelling, beautiful, unusual and quite varied,鈥 Mr. Piorkowski said.

Musical selections to be featured on the tour include: 鈥淓stampas,鈥 by Federico Moreno-Torroba, which consists of a series of eight musically depicted scenes from Spain; the fiery 鈥淐omme un Tango,鈥 by Patrick Roux; 鈥淐uba Libre,鈥 by Matthew Dunne; 鈥淩olando鈥 by Piorkowski, and an arrangement by quartet member Bunny of 鈥淥n Reflection,鈥 by the 鈥70s English progressive rock band Gentle Giant.
